NJ Corporal Returns From Afghanistan

While most headed down to the shore or fired up the grill, family and friends of Eric Renoff celebrated Memorial Day Weekend a bit differently. They welcomed the young corporal home.

Cpl. Renoff returned from Afghanistan to his hometown of Marlton, New Jersey on Sunday.

Eric was on a 9-month deployment aboard the USS Kearsarge. His tour of duty included Afghanistan, Pakistan and Libya.

Eric, who is an Air Frame Mechanic for CH-53 helicopters, entered the Marines after graduating from Cherokee High School in 2008.

His grandfather is also a U.S. veteran.

Eric will enter his third year in the Marine Corps and is based out of New River, North Carolina.

Marlton residents waved flags and gave thunderous cheers as Eric greeted the proud attendees of his welcome home event at the Yellow Ribbon Club.
